Salvation Elopement
(PKB UNITED PBEBS ASSOCIATION.) Dunbdin, This Day. The young woman who has succumbed to the charms of Captain Be ddingfield is rery respectably connected, being a nieco of Captain Bendall, whose name is well* known throughout the colony as secret arf and Taluator to the Wellington Under, writers Association. While in the Array Miss Bendall was christened " The Little Wonder" on account of her wonderful oratorical powers. Her friends : communicated with the police as soon as ihej ■ heard of. her departure. Thfi Army observe the strictest silence on the «uh._,, ject, the officers only admitting that the late captain has been discharged ftbfci the Army. BeddingfieH when he- enlis. ted in the Army -Was a compositor at Christchurch and is about 80. year* of age; while 'the "fair one" is 17. He hsd] been comniaridiog at A iUburton. ' * "*'
